#f1a748 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#f1a748 is composed of 94.5% red, 65.5%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.7% magenta, 70.1%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 33.7 degrees, a saturation of 85.8% and a lightness of 61.4%. #f1a748 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ff90 with #e34f00. Closest websafe color is: #ff9933.

Shades and Tints of #f1a748

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110a01 is the darkest color, while #fffff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#f1a748

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9e9d9b is the less saturated color, while #f9a840 is the most saturated one.
